My First Period Experience

Posted by: sleeplessangelsr on Fri Sep 28, 2007
When my first period started it was a sizzling July and I was 11. I had read about this event that was destined to take place yet, I did not completely understand all of the details. How was I going to know that there wasn't something wrong with me instead? I panicked. I let it go for about two days before I came to my mom with my under wear stained and tears coming down my face. I had no idea that my mom would bounce up out of her chair & tell me to get dressed so we could go to the store. For what? I thought. Then, before I knew it I was in the feminine protection aile watching my mom thumb through brands. We went home. She stuck me in the bathroom with a box of tampons and shut the door. I yelled "Where does it go? How do I put it on? Is everyone going to see that I'm wearing it?" My mom yelled back "You'll figure it out. These things come with instructions." Needless to say, she was right. Later that evening she had left and come back with an ice cream cake that read "Happy Menstruation." I was embarassed until I grew up and realized that this was a small celebration of my woman-hood. My mom stood over the cake with a knife and said "It's filled with chocolate and it's going to make you feel better." She was right about that too. That chocolate was so much more delicious than it had ever been. In retrospect, I learned that women definitely love chocolate for a reason. In addition, I learned that women hold so much strength, thier design is so special, and although we go through more pain than a man could ever know, we are rewarded handsomely.
